Output 59ba5ddce2654a4a5a20e8e77e8f0c1a7f3a248fa741fd65a8656f750f442c76:3

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 8e52cd0b64001d431b9b3e3af730918450088be4
address
tb1q3efv6zmyqqw5xxum8ca0wvy3s3gq3zly6mgppv
transaction
59ba5ddce2654a4a5a20e8e77e8f0c1a7f3a248fa741fd65a8656f750f442c76